Enemy Paradigm

The enemy paradigm is a framework in social, political, or military contexts that categorizes individuals or groups as adversaries or threats, often to justify oppositional tactics or strategies.

Counterterrorist Strategy

A plan of action designed to prevent, combat, or respond to terrorist activities and threats.

Assassinations

The deliberate killing of a prominent or important person, often for political or ideological reasons.

Ticking Bomb Argument

A hypothetical scenario used in ethical debates where a suspect is believed to know the location of a bomb set to explode, raising questions about the use of torture to prevent disaster.
